官术网_书友最值得收藏!

Introduction

In the previous chapter, you were introduced to some popular JavaScript tools and the various available runtimes for executing code with the modern web browser. We also explored web browser interactions and saw how we can control both the style and content of elements within the web browser with the use of common JavaScript functions in the Integrated Development Environment (IDE).

You have already seen large chunks of JavaScript code; however, understanding what each function works for is a key skill for any good developer. This chapter serves as an introduction to the fundamental concepts and structures involved in writing programs in JavaScript. We'll cover all the basics, from object types to conditionals and looping structures, how to go about writing and invoking functions, and even commenting and debugging their code.

From using variables to store and calculate data to using if/else statements to apply conditions to different variables, this chapter will be one of the most important stepping stones in your JavaScript learning path. A detailed understanding of Booleans, strings, objects, arrays, functions, arguments, and so on will improve your development skills.

主站蜘蛛池模板: 石泉县| 富平县| 大石桥市| 舒城县| 南康市| 图木舒克市| 博湖县| 涟水县| 安溪县| 安宁市| 太仓市| 竹溪县| 桃园市| 永嘉县| 来安县| 乐安县| 嘉祥县| 藁城市| 交城县| 朝阳县| 伊金霍洛旗| 大荔县| 垫江县| 宜宾县| 定襄县| 临泽县| 两当县| 洛川县| 蓝山县| 集安市| 汽车| 祥云县| 日照市| 淳化县| 苍梧县| 寿宁县| 西乌| 韶关市| 内丘县| 陇南市| 鱼台县|